Hardy Annual Seeds


Hardy annuals can be sown directly into their flowering positions in the spring and will tolerate a certain amount of cold. Well-known flowers such as sweet peas, poppies, stocks and sunflowers fall under this category, as do some of the more unusual flowers - gomphocarpus & ratibida for example.

Calendula officinalis nana 'Fruit Twist'

English Marigold, Marigold, Pot Marigold

  • Easy to grow delightful dwarf mix
A delightful dwarf calendula in a zesty mix of citrus colours. Calendula ‘Fruit Twist’ is early flowering, with the edible, daisy-like blooms adding bright drifts of colour to a sunny border. A quick and easy to grow annual for almost any garden situation, and even grows well in coastal areas. Sow in September for an eye-catching late spring display, or sow in spring for summer flowering. Height: 15cm (6”). Spread: 20cm (8”).

Calendula officinalis 'Sherbet Fizz'

English Marigold, Marigold, Pot Marigold

Specially selected for its striking colour combination, Calendula ‘Sherbet Fizz’ has unusual buff-coloured petals with alluring darker red undersides. Sow pot marigolds in drifts for a spectacular display in beds and borders. The daisy-like flowers are excellent for cutting and can also be added to salads as an edible flower. Quick and easy to grow, Calendula copes in almost any garden situation, and even grows well in coastal areas. Height: 45cm (18”). Spread: 30cm (12”).

Chrysanthemum carinatum 'Polar Star'

Ismelia carinata, Painted Daisy

Chrysanthemum carinatum ‘Polar Star’ is an easy to grow showy annual with unusual tricolour daisy flowers. Each white bloom has an intriguing inner yellow halo surrounding a central darker cushion. Perfect for adding height and interest to borders, as well as making a long lasting cut flower. Height: 75cm (30”). Spread: 40cm (16”).

Godetia 'Rembrandt'

Clarkia amoena, Satin Flower, Godetia amoena, Godetia grandiflora, Eucharidium

Beautiful Godetia ‘Rembrandt’ has been selected for its uniformity and deep carmine rose and white bicoloured blooms. With each flower painted in a consistent and stable pattern, you can be sure of a breathtaking display throughout the summer. This striking hardy annual can be direct sown for drifts of colour in borders, and makes an eye-catching cut flower too. Height: 50cm (20”). Spread: 30cm (12”). More info
